So, What’s Performance Marketing Really About?

At its core, performance marketing is simple. You spend money on ads—but only care about results. Clicks, leads, sales. Not just visibility.

For creators and influencers, this flips the game.

Instead of waiting for brands to pay you, you create your own system. You promote products, build funnels, track conversions, and earn based on outcomes. It’s less about “posting content” and more about building a revenue engine.

Sounds technical? It can be. But it’s also learnable. That’s exactly what a structured course helps you do.

Funnels: The Invisible System Behind Every Sale

Ever clicked on a link, browsed a product, and then saw ads for it later? That’s not random.

That’s a funnel at work.

Funnels guide people from curiosity to purchase. And once you understand them, everything changes.

For creators, funnels mean:

  • You don’t have to sell directly in every post
  • You can nurture your audience over time
  • You create a journey, not just a pitch

FAQs

1. Do I need a large following to start performance marketing?

Not really. Even a small but engaged audience can work well. What matters more is understanding your audience and how to reach similar people through ads.

2. How much money do I need to start running ads?

You can start small—₹300 to ₹500 per day. The goal initially isn’t profit, but learning how ads behave.

3. Is performance marketing only for selling products?

No. You can use it for lead generation, affiliate marketing, course sales, and even growing your personal brand.

4. How long does it take to see results?

It varies. Some see early wins within weeks, while others take a few months. Consistency plays a big role.

5. Can I do this alongside content creation?

Absolutely. In fact, your content becomes your biggest asset when running ads.
